Finance Review Summary — Brightmere Line Pricing

For sales leads: our review of the Brightmere appliance line confirms that current list prices no longer cover rising component costs, with margins compressing three points since last review. We recommend a staged increase across the mid-tier models, paired with tighter discount authority at branch level. The pricing committee has endorsed this direction, and the confidential rationale follows below.

confidential, kahog-bawif: The northern region missed its Pramir quota by 20.0 percent last quarter. Casaxek Freight plans to lower the Fraion list price by 41.5 percent in December. The finance team signed off on a budget of $236.4 million for Project Druius. The renewal with Fenysix Partners closes at $91.3 million a year, 2.1 percent below the last contract.

## Changed defaults

Heads up: the Ledgerline tax-rate lookup cache now defaults to a 15-minute TTL instead of 24 hours. Turns out rates in the Veldt County sandbox were going stale mid-demo, which was embarrassing. Eviction is now LRU rather than FIFO, and the cache warms on boot. If you're reviewing, check that nothing hardcodes the old TTL. The new defaults land as follows.

deployment values, bajop-taweg:
holwyn:
  log_level: debug
  metrics_host: metrics.holwyn.zemvarsys.internal
  pool_size: 32

Subject: Second-source hunt — quick update

Hi all,

We've shortlisted two alternates to Dunmore Alloys: Perrivale Metals and Kestwick Forge. Samples arrive next week; quality team runs trials through month-end. Nothing signed yet, so keep this quiet.

For our incoming director — the background you'll want is right below.

internal memo for tagef-hadup: Gross margin on Ulaath came in at 15 percent against a plan of 5 percent. Only 7 of the 120 pilot accounts renewed Ulaath, so a churn review is set for October 15.

## Fix audio drift in Hallwright guide app

Fixes stuttering playback reported by visitors at the Verrow Gallery exhibit. Root cause: buffer underruns on older devices when switching tracks near beacons. Support team: tell users to update; no settings changes needed on their end. This PR enlarges the prefetch buffer and adds a beacon debounce. The tuned values are listed here.

tuning table, fajop-hafog:
WEIGHTS = {
    "soriel": 277,
    "belael": 101,
}